Bringing a new life into this world is one of the most precious experiences a woman can have. Pregnancy is a journey that requires careful attention to both the mother’s and the baby’s health. To ensure a happy and healthy pregnancy journey, many women are turning to holistic pregnancy care as a comprehensive approach to nurturing their baby’s health.

Holistic pregnancy care is a philosophy that focuses on treating the whole person – mind, body, and spirit – rather than just symptoms or specific conditions. It emphasizes natural and non-invasive therapies that support the body’s innate ability to heal and maintain balance. By incorporating nutrition, exercise, emotional well-being, and alternative therapies into their pregnancy care plan, women can optimize their health and the health of their baby.

One of the key components of holistic pregnancy care is nutrition. Eating a well-balanced diet that is rich in whole foods, fruits, vegetables, and lean proteins is essential for the growth and development of the baby. Proper nutrition also helps to support the mother’s overall health and energy levels throughout her pregnancy. By working with a holistic nutritionist or dietitian, women can create a personalized meal plan that meets their specific needs and ensures they are getting all the nutrients they need for a healthy pregnancy.

In addition to nutrition, exercise plays a crucial role in holistic pregnancy care. Regular physical activity can help improve circulation, reduce stress, and promote a healthy weight gain during pregnancy. Gentle exercises such as walking, prenatal yoga, and swimming are great options for expectant mothers to stay active and maintain their strength and flexibility. It is important to consult with a healthcare provider before starting any exercise program to ensure it is safe for both the mother and baby.

Emotional well-being is another important aspect of holistic pregnancy care. Pregnancy can be a time of intense emotions and changes, and it is essential for women to take care of their mental health during this time. Practices such as mindfulness meditation, journaling, and counseling can help women manage stress, anxiety, and mood swings that may arise during pregnancy. Building a support system of family, friends, and healthcare providers can also provide a source of comfort and encouragement throughout the pregnancy journey.
